Bromma borough

Bromma is a borough in the western part of Stockholm. Is primarily made up of the congregation with the same name, and the congregation of Västerled . The districts that make up the borough are Abrahamsberg , Alvik , Beckomberga , Blackeberg , Bromma Kyrka , Bällsta , Eneby , Höglandet , Mariehäll , Nockeby , Nockebyhov , Norra Ängby , Olovslund , Riksby , Smedslätten , Stora Mossen , Södra Ängby , Traneberg , Ulvsunda , Ulvsunda Industriområde , Åkeshov , Åkeslund , Ålsten and Äppelviken . The population As of 2004 is 59,229 on an area of 24.60 km&sup2, which gives a density of 2,407.68/km&sup2.
